Now, I'm new to this wiki, so I don't have the most knowledge about how proceedings usually go, but I thought I would bring this up. After viewing the Qrow vs Tyrian fight from RWBY Vol. 4 again, I think Tyrian could be a little more powerful than he's currently rated.

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=AadJxdYQR-M&t=213s (Full fight)

Now, I agree with the rating on Tyrian's page that he can keep up with Qrow in pretty much all regards, as the fight shows that neither could really hit each other until Qrow lost his weapon. However, once their fight moves into the house, we don't get to see what happens until we see Qrow flung from the house and Tyrian following, both of them with their Auras depleted.

Based on video evidence, I believe that Tyrian managed to deplete all or most of Qrow's Aura in one blow.

Before the camera cuts to Ruby observing from the roof nearby, we catch a brief glimpse of Tyrian falling through an upper floor of the house while dragging Qrow with him. Based on their positions, I believe Qrow managed to land on Tyrian and get in at least one hit. That, combined with going through the floor, could have broken Tyrian's Aura. However, we cut to the wall exploding and Qrow being flung through with his Aura broken after Ruby gets closer, hence why I believe Tyrian did it in one shot.

Now, I could be wrong about the whole thing and I doubt it will bring Tyrian's rating up a tier, probably only adding a little more force to his max AP at best. I just believe I noticed a detail worth discussing.
